TO PROGRAM THE MEMORY (UP TO 24 TRACKS)
Programming is the ability to preselect the order in which a series of tracks will be
played.
Select a track to be programmed using the
Skip/Search ( )/ or ( )/
button. If using a MP3 disc, see note
below.
2
1
2
Press the PROG/ENTER button to
memorize the track. Repeat steps 2
and 3 to program additional tracks up
to a maximum of 24 tracks.
3
Press the Play/Pause ( ) /Power
On/ button to begin program
playback; “PGM” will appear in the
display.
4
NOTES:
To clear the program memory, press the PROG/ENTER button while in the
Stop mode, then press the Stop () /Power Off/button.
MP3: If an MP3 CD is inserted, you will first select the directory number in
step 1, and then the file.
